KHAN YOUNIS, Gaza Strip (AP) — Israeli forces within the Gaza Strip opened fireplace early Monday as individuals headed towards an help distribution web site a kilometer away, killing no less than three and wounding dozens, well being officers and a witness mentioned. The navy mentioned it fired warning photographs at “suspects” who approached its forces.
The taking pictures occurred on the similar location the place witnesses say Israeli forces fired a day earlier on crowds heading towards the help hub in southern Gaza run by the Israeli and U.S.-backed Gaza Humanitarian Basis.
The Israeli navy mentioned it fired warning photographs on Monday towards “a number of suspects who superior towards the troops and posed a menace to them,” round a kilometer (1,000 yards) away from the help distribution web site at a time when it was closed. The military denied it was stopping individuals from reaching the location.
The United Nations and main help teams have rejected the inspiration’s new system for help distribution. They are saying it violates humanitarian rules and can’t meet mounting wants within the territory of roughly 2 million individuals, the place consultants have warned of famine due to an Israeli blockade that was solely barely eased final month.
In a separate incident Monday, an Israeli strike on a residential constructing in northern Gaza killed 14 individuals, in line with well being officers. The Shifa and al-Ahli hospitals confirmed the toll from the strike within the built-up Jabaliya refugee camp, saying 5 girls and 7 youngsters had been amongst these killed.
The navy mentioned it had struck “terror targets” throughout northern Gaza, with out elaborating. Israel says it solely targets militants and tries to keep away from harming civilians. It blames civilian deaths on Hamas as a result of the militant group is entrenched in populated areas.
Additionally Monday, the Palestinian Authority mentioned a 14-year-old boy was shot and killed by Israeli forces within the West Financial institution within the Palestinian village of Sinjil. In an announcement, the Israeli navy mentioned troops within the Sinjil space had opened fireplace and “neutralized” somebody who threw two bottles containing a harmful substance at them.
Taking pictures in southern Gaza
A Crimson Cross area hospital obtained 50 wounded individuals, together with two declared lifeless on arrival, after the taking pictures in southern Gaza, in line with Hisham Mhanna, a Crimson Cross spokesperson. He mentioned most had gunfire and shrapnel wounds. Nasser Hospital within the metropolis of Khan Younis mentioned it obtained a 3rd physique.
Moataz al-Feirani, 21, who was being handled at Nasser Hospital, mentioned he was shot in his leg as he walked with a crowd of 1000’s towards the help distribution web site. He mentioned Israeli forces opened fireplace as they neared the Flag Roundabout at round 5:30 a.m.
“We had nothing, they usually (navy) had been watching us,” he mentioned, including that drones had been filming them.
On Sunday, no less than 31 individuals had been killed and over 170 wounded on the Flag Roundabout as massive crowds headed towards the help web site, in line with native well being officers, help teams and several other eyewitnesses. The witnesses mentioned Israeli forces opened fireplace on the crowds at round 3 a.m. after ordering them to disperse and are available again when the distribution web site opens.
Israel’s navy on Sunday denied its forces fired at civilians close to the help web site within the now principally uninhabited southern metropolis of Rafah, a navy zone off limits to unbiased media. An Israeli navy official, talking on situation of anonymity consistent with process, mentioned troops fired warning photographs at a number of suspects advancing towards them in a single day.
The Gaza Humanitarian Basis, which has denied earlier accounts of chaos and gunfire round its websites, mentioned it had delivered help on each days with out incident.
On Sunday evening, the inspiration issued an announcement, saying help recipients should keep on the designated route to achieve the hub Monday, and that Israeli troops are positioned alongside the way in which to make sure their safety. “Leaving the highway is extraordinarily harmful,” the assertion mentioned.
‘Risking their lives for meals’
Secretary-Normal Antonio Guterres mentioned he was “appalled by the reviews of Palestinians killed and injured whereas looking for help in Gaza” on Sunday. “It’s unacceptable that Palestinians are risking their lives for meals.”
He known as for an unbiased investigation into what occurred.
Israel and america say they helped set up the brand new help system to avoid Hamas, which they accuse of siphoning off help.
U.N. companies deny there may be any systemic diversion of help and say the brand new system violates humanitarian rules by permitting Israel to regulate who receives help and by forcing Palestinians to journey lengthy distances to obtain it.
Palestinians should go near Israeli forces and cross navy strains to achieve the GHF hubs, in distinction to the U.N. help community, which delivers help to the place Palestinians are positioned.
No finish in sight to Israel-Hamas struggle
The Israel-Hamas struggle started when Palestinian militants stormed into Israel on Oct. 7, 2023, killing some 1,200 individuals, principally civilians, and abducting 251. Hamas remains to be holding 58 hostages, round a 3rd of them believed to be alive.
Israel’s navy marketing campaign has killed over 54,000 Palestinians, principally girls and kids, in line with Gaza’s Well being Ministry, which doesn’t say how lots of the lifeless had been civilians or combatants. The ministry is led by medical professionals however reviews to the Hamas-run authorities. Its toll is seen as usually dependable by U.N. companies and unbiased consultants, although Israel has challenged its numbers.
Hamas has mentioned it’s going to solely launch the remaining hostages in return for extra Palestinian prisoners, an enduring ceasefire and an Israeli pullout.
Israel has vowed to proceed the struggle till all of the hostages are returned, and Hamas is defeated or disarmed and despatched into exile. It has mentioned it’s going to keep management of Gaza indefinitely and facilitate what it refers to because the voluntary emigration of a lot of its inhabitants.
Palestinians and a lot of the worldwide group have rejected the resettlement plans, viewing them as forcible expulsion.
